E+D Phase 2 +PB 18psi
I’ve been running E+D Phase 2 with Pops and Bangs for about 2-3 months. Had little hiccups and quirks but all was fine. I know I need to get rid of my cat and upgrade my coilpacks. For the past few days it’s been running at 18psi and it sounds like it’s dumping boost out of the BOV (or possibly a boost leak). And if you beat on it too much it’ll go into a limp mode running 6psi and CEL for Boost Pressure Not Detected. What should I check?

Re: E+D Phase 2 +PB 18psi
Not sure what hose clamps your running on the FMIC - but I ended up having to replacing mine with a T-bolt style clamp that equally clamps all the way around - the normal style worm clamps will continue to loosen and do not clamp force equally around. - I had a leak and it would hit 18 pounds and dump it - ended up being the hose clamps
Look for something like this - it cost more but I was having to tighten clamps every weekend - running close to the same setup as you

Unfortunately I ordered mine from Amazon with prime shipping... I measured the diameter (rough estimate) of the 4 clamps and found some new t bolt clamps that would clamp down to that size.. it's a little pricey to go as good clamps range $8 to $11 dollars per clamp... But 6 months later and I still haven't touched the new clamps.. no leaks
